Summary: The Supreme Court heard the Special Leave to Appeal (Criminal) No. 3457/2026 filed by Ravi @ Mirgi against the State of Himachal Pradesh on 24-04-2026. The Court granted leave to appeal and allowed the appeal in terms of a signed order placed on file. All pending applications stand disposed of.
